WiFi Answers (Official Nintendo Site)

Most of the questions regarding wifi (from various threads, hence the new one) are covered by this short paragraph from nintendo's contact us site:

Quote:
The system boasts 512 megabytes of internal flash memory, two USB 2.0 ports and built-in Wi-Fi access. There will be a number of Wi-Fi-enabled launch titles, currently in development, that will employ Nintendo's wireless gaming service, Nintendo Wi-Fi Connection. In addition, there will be no charge for Wi-Fi connections, or first-party Nintendo wireless Internet content.

Sorry, no link as it was part of an automattically generated help page.

You will still need the nintendo wifi connector for your pc to actually connect to the service (or a standard wireless router presumably).

the freind codes are if you want to set up a private game with someone or chat with someone you know. You can still play random games with people you don't know. That is exactly how it is on most of the ds games except animal crossing becuz you don't want people coming in your village and taking stuff. I just hope there are friend codes for each system instead of each game. I also hope the friend codes aren't really long but something you can easily memorize and give to your friends instead of writing it on paper then giving it to them.
